JASCO FP-8050 spectrofluorometers

The instruments belonging to the JASCO FP-8050 spectrofluorometer family introduced in 2021, in accordance with the JASCO traditions, are double monochromator instruments, in which both the excitation and the emitted light are resolved by separate monochromators. Due to the precise optical system, the spectrofluorometers have excellent signal-to-noise ratio, resolution, wavelength accuracy and scattered light values. The instruments are characterized by user-friendly solutions, such as automatic sample holder recognition and the Start button placed on the top of the instrument, which allows automatic sample recognition or immediate measurement after the sample placement. Due to the innovations, the continuous-output xenon lamp has a lifespan three times longer than before.

The spectrofluorometers are controlled by the Spectra Manager software, which controls the JASCO spectroscopic instruments and has a rich selection of standard measuring and evaluation programs. As a result of all the features mentioned above, the FP-8050 fluorometers are just as well-suited in quality control laboratories that perform routine measurements as they are in Life Science or Materials Science research laboratories.

JASCO FP-8250 spectrofluorometer

Developed primarily for routine measurements, the FP-8250 features new developments that allow high-performance measurements. It has a wide dynamic range, high resolution within its category and a built-in mercury lamp for wavelength accuracy control. Due to these features, it performs well in university, research, GLP and pharmaceutical environments as well. The simple but robust design allows fluorescence (with excitation, emission, and synchronous measurement modes) and chemiluminescence, and with suitable optional sample holders allows single-drop, transmittance, absorbance, fluorescent polarization, kinetics and temperature-dependent measurements.

Specifications:

  • Wavelength range:
    • Excitation (Ex): 200-750 nm
    • Emission (Em): 200-750 nm
  • Monochromators: 1650 lines/mm
  • Selectable spectral bandwidth: 1, 2.5, 5, 10 or 20 nm
  • Wavelength accuracy: ± 1.5 nm
  • Selectable scanning speed: 20 – 20,000 nm/min
  • Signal-to-noise ratio (RMS) (at water Raman peak, Ex and Em 5 nm bandwidth, response: 2s) better than 680:1 (noise at ~ 350 nm); better than 4500:1 (noise at 450 nm).
  • Auto-gain and auto-sensitivity adjustment
  • Built-in mercury lamp for wavelength accuracy control
  • Gas inlet to purge the sample compartment
  • Start button, analog signal output and automatic accessory recognition system
  • Control: Spectra Manager 2.5 software

JASCO FP-8350 spectrofluorometer

A spectrofluorometer developed to meet the needs of Life Science laboratories. Nearly 50 different sample holders are available to make the measurement tasks as easy as possible during research. These tasks include the sample holders that are temperature-controlled with the water- or Peltier-type thermostats, microcuvette holders for measuring microliter samples, and “one-drop” accessories capable of testing the fluorescence of droplets. For the measurement of a large number of samples autosampler and flow cells are available. For the direct measurement of samples stored in microplates a microplate reader can be connected to the spectrofluorometer. For the kinetic and reaction analyzes there are a lot of possibilities available: from the sample compartment lid with injection facilities, through the automatic titration instrument to the “stopped-flow” supplements. For phosphorescence measurements nitrogen-cooled liquid and solid sample holders can be used, as well.

 

Specifications:

  • Wavelength range:
    • Excitation (Ex): 200-750 nm
    • Emission (Em): 200-750 nm, with optional PMT detector: 200-900 nm. Monochromator: 1650 lines/mm
  • Monochromators: 1650 lines/mm
  • Selectable spectral bandwidth: 1, 2.5, 5, 10 or 20 nm
  • Wavelength accuracy: ± 1.5 nm
  • Selectable scanning speed: 20 – 20,000 nm/min
  • Signal-to-noise ratio (RMS) at water Raman peak, Ex and Em 5 nm bandwidth, response: 2s) better than 880:1 (noise at ~ 350 nm); better than 8000:1 (noise at 450 nm).
  • Auto-gain and auto-sensitivity adjustment
  • Built-in mercury lamp for wavelength accuracy control
  • Automatic cut filters for higher order diffraction
  • Start button, analog signal output and automatic accessory recognition system
  • Control: Spectra Manager 2.5 software

JASCO FP-8550 and FP-8650 spectrofluorometers

The FP-8550 with its extremely high signal-to-noise ratio and the FP-8650 with its wavelength range extended to 1010 nm can be of great interest particularly for the materials science laboratory workers. As sample holders, beside the ones mentioned at the FP-8350 used for solid sample measurements, the different film holders, manual and automatic polarizers, accessories for measuring epifluorescence and integrating sphere of 60 mm and cooled integrating sphere of 120 mm diameter capable of measuring the quantum efficiency must be mentioned.

Specifications FP-8550:

  • Wavelength range:
    • Excitation (Ex): 200-850 nm
    • Emission (Em): 200-850 nm
  • Monochromators: 1800 lines/mm
  • Selectable spectral bandwidth: 1, 2.5, 5, 10 or 20 nm, special bandwidth adjustment for small sample volumes
  • Wavelength accuracy: ± 1.0 nm
  • Selectable scanning speed: 10 – 60000 nm/min (Ex and Em)
  • Signal-to-noise ratio (RMS) (at water Raman peak, Ex and Em 5 nm bandwidth, response: 2s) better than 1400:1 (noise at ~ 350 nm); better than 8500:1 (noise at 450 nm).
  • Auto-gain and auto-sensitivity adjustment
  • Built-in mercury lamp for wavelength accuracy control
  • Automatic cut filters for higher order diffraction
  • Start button, analog signal output and automatic accessory recognition system
  • Control: Spectra Manager 2.5 software

Spectra Manager 2.5 for spectrofluorometers

For the control and data processing of spectrofluorometers even the standard package of Spectra Manager 2.5 contains the programs necessary for excitation (Ex) and emission (Em) spectra acquisitions, for simple kinetic measurements, quantitative analysis and fixed wavelength measurements. For the FP-8350, 8550 and 8650 instruments it also contains the phosphorescence measurement modes. The standard software package includes a 3-dimensional spectra measurement program used for finding the optimal excitation and emission wavelengths manually or automatically, as well as modules that make possible for the user to validate the instrument and to check it daily.

To meet the specific needs of various disciplines, there is a choice of a large number of optional softwares which include, among others, the program performing kinetic measurements at two wavelengths for intracellular calcium measurement, the fluorescence color definition or the quantum efficiency measurement module, as well.

The standard software package includes:

  • Quantitative analysis with calibration curve
  • Spectral scan recording on Ex and Em sides
  • 3-dimensional data collection
  • Simple kinetics
  • Parallel kinetics measurement with multi-position cuvette changers
  • Daily check
  • Validation
  • Instrument activity log
  • Instrument diagnostics
  • Spectrum analysis, derivatives and other mathematical functions, peak search, “overlay”, report and style formatting

Optional softwares:

  • Temperature interval scan measurement program
  • DNA melting point calculation
  • Dual wavelength time course measurement program
  • Macro command program – allows creation of macros by the user
  • Fluorescence polarisation measurement
  • Fluorescence color measurement program
  • Luminant color measurement program
  • Advanced kinetic analysis program
  • Quantum yield calculation program

Sample holders

The standard cell holder of the JASCO FP-8050 spectrofluorometers are able to hold cuvettes of 10 x 10 mm. Optionally, water- and Peltier thermostatted cuvette holders, micro cuvette holders, sample holders capable of measuring solids, stopped-flow systems and microplate readers can be attached to the instruments.

Optional sample holders:

  • Water thermostattable cell holder with magnetic stirrer
  • Peltier thermostatted single cell holder with magnetic stirrer, temperature control range 0 – +100 oC
  • Peltier thermostatted 4- and water termostatted 8-position cuvette holders with magnetic stirrer
  • Micro cuvette holders
  • “One drop” accessory for droplet measurement
  • Attachment for absorbance measurement
  • 30o incident angle cell holder
  • Film holder and powder sample cell block
  • Epifluorescence attachment
  • Manual and automated polarizer accessory
  • Automatic titration accessory with two syringes
  • Vacuum and peristaltic pump sippers
  • Autosampler
  • Peltier thermostatted „Stopped-flow” system
  • Microplate reader attachment for 96- and 384-well microplates.
  • Low temperature measurement attachment for phosphorescence and fluorescence measurements
  • High temperature accessory for powders
  • Integrating spheres for quantum yield determination and luminous color measurement
